City of Bay City's energy comes from natural gas, and oil. Natural Gas is the largest source of electricity, providing 91% of City of Bay City's energy. Oil is the second largest source, making up 9%.

The average electricity rate for City of Bay City customers is 14.29 cents/kWh. City of Bay City has several different electricity rates for residential customers, as shown in the table below.
Rate Name | Rate Type | Cost Per kWh |
Residential Service - Inside City Customers | Fixed | 10¢ to 11¢ |
Residential Service - Electric Vehicle Charging Service Inside City Customers | TOU | 8¢ to 12¢ |
Residential Service - Electric Vehicle Charging Service Outside City Customers | TOU | 8¢ to 12¢ |
Residential Service - Outside City Customers | Fixed | 10¢ to 11¢ |
In 2021, there were no outages recorded in City of Bay City.
